Transaction 9e607beb2875496a10752c431daa0d06179599f9d512845c8c76f7029d56b067
1 Input
1 Output
-
9e607beb2875496a10752c431daa0d06179599f9d512845c8c76f7029d56b067:0
- value
- 1111266
- script pubkey
- OP_0 OP_PUSHBYTES_20 50aa83c01fe3e2a50254f85495b856371b966fa9
- address
- bc1q2z4g8sqlu0322qj5lp2ftwzkxudevmafzhdwxe